Wifiway is a GNU/Linux distribution based on the Slackware operating system. It was specifically designed for wireless security auditing, Wi-Fi hacking simulations, and network forensics. The "32" in the file name designates its architecture, meaning it was built primarily for 32-bit (x86) processors, which were standard in laptops during its peak development cycle.
